Broker #121 Thesco Benefits LLC, New York, NY
www.thesco.com
($13,724,384; 49 employees; 97.97% benefits)
Detailed bios, an FAQ section, and informative articles are pluses on this website. But, the latest article (as of today) is dated March, 2006. I like an attention-grabber on the Home page that is more than the usual "promise" to our customers. Thesco has one, but it is hidden on its Products page. "We understand...if you make the wrong decision, everyone knows - from trainee to top executive. And, you'll hear the complaints. But, if you make the right decision, you're a hero. At Thesco, we want to share that responsibility..." Start with that and you've got my attention.
Rating: With some work updating content and making this more search engine friendly, this website would do more marketing work than it does now. Hubspot score = 30
